Fairbanks Ice Dogs vs. Minnesota Wilderness

The Fairbanks Ice Dogs are heading back to Marshall for an action-packed weekend of hockey, taking on the Minnesota Wilderness at Red Baron Arena & Expo on Friday, December 5 and Saturday, December 6, 2025.

This two-game series brings NAHL Tier II junior hockey back to Marshall, a community that holds a special place in the Ice Dogs’ history. During the 2020–21 season, the team temporarily relocated to Marshall due to COVID-19 restrictions, sparking a relationship that continues to grow.

Chris Koza – Album Release Show

Composer/performer Chris Koza is an internationally recognized Americana artist. Chris has toured the U.S. extensively since 2005. Also, he has shared the stage with Gordon Lightfoot, Patty Griffin, Brandi Carlile, Ingrid Michaelson, Andrew Bird and many others. His music appears regularly on ABC’s General Hospital, 60 Minutes, and Good Morning America. His song, “The Wolves and the Ravens”, was featured in Ben Stiller’s film The Secret Life of Walter Mitty.

Steppenwolf is one of the most iconic and enigmatic bands in the history of rock music. On the edge of mainstream and the psychedelic underground, their song “Born to Be Wild” opened the cult movie “Easy Rider” and became an anthem for an entire generation. Steppenwolf’s sound descended upon the 60’s music scene like a dagger in the heart of the summer of love: it is no coincidence that they were the very first band to use “Heavy Metal” in their lyrics.
